Coolville School Safety

October is Safety Awareness Month at Coolville Elementary. Our school safety team is busy reviewing
safety plans and procedures to keep our students safe and parents informed so that we can keep
everyone on point in the event of a crisis.
On October 13th the Coolville Fire department helped with our monthly fire safety drill. Our students
and staff are tasked with moving safely to a designated area outside of the building within 3 minutes of
the first alarm. Coolville students made it to their targeted areas under the time deadline. In the event
of a real fire this helps first responders provide a quicker response to our students.

Finally, on November 2nd , Coolville Elementary will be practicing a mock intruder drill with Officer White
from the Athens County Sheriff’s office. Students will learn helpful strategies to flee and evade a
potential intruder to our school.
